First-time F, M, and academic J visa applicants who may qualify for interview waiver are those who were previously issued any type of visa (e.g., B1/B2) and have not been refused in their most recent visa application. If you drop off your documents for renewal but are not actually eligible for the Interview Waiver, your application will be placed on hold and you will be asked to schedule a regular appointment. You have all your passports covering the entire period since receiving the previous visa and the passport with the most recent visa. You must be applying for the exact same type of visa. Like an interview, however, the use of the interview waiverdoes not guarantee visa issuance.
